Réunion - Primary Vegetables Yield
Since 2014, Réunion Primary Vegetables Yield fell by 3.7%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 178 comparing other countries in Primary Vegetables Yield at 50,669 Hectograms Per Hectare. Réunion is overtaken by Antigua and Barbuda, which was ranked number 177 at 52,102 Hectograms Per Hectare and is followed by Togo at 50,636 Hectograms Per Hectare. Iceland ranked the highest with 1,046,809 Hectograms Per Hectare in 2019, a fall of 17.6% compared to 2018. Kuwait, Bahrain and Netherlands resp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Bhutan witnessed the best average annual growth at +15.6% per year, while Croatia recorded the worst performance at -10.9% per year.
